Vietnam imports three million doses of inactivated Tembusu virus vaccine

VOV.VN - A batch of 3,000 bottles of inactivated Tembusu virus vaccine, XINSHUTA, equivalent to three million doses, were imported to the nation on April 2 by Invet Group.

The vaccine was produced by Sinder Group of China and was duly granted a certificate of circulation by the Department of Animal Health under the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development (MARD).

The animal health department also assigned the National Center for Veterinary Drugs and Bio-Products Control No.1 to test the quality of the vaccines before circulating them on the Vietnamese market.

The typical clinic symptoms of the infected ducks suffering from the Tembusu virus include phenomena on loss of moving ataxia, paralysis, a sudden reduction when laying eggs, severely hemorrhagic ovary, as well as a swollen spleen and liver.

Currently, Vietnam's demand for the Xinshutan vaccine this year stands at about 200 million doses.
